Key Features of Work-Optimized Tablets

  • High-Resolution Displays: Crisp visuals with 4K or Retina-quality screens ensure clarity for detailed work such as design, editing, and data analysis.
  • Powerful Processors: Equipped with the latest CPUs to handle multitasking and demanding applications effortlessly.
  • Long Battery Life: Extended usage hours to support a full workday without frequent charging.
  • Connectivity Options: Multiple ports, including USB-C and Thunderbolt, facilitate seamless data transfer and peripheral connections.
  • Durability: Rugged builds and protective features ensure resilience in various work environments.

Several tablets stand out in the market for their work-optimized features and high-resolution displays. Here are some top choices for professionals:

  • Apple iPad Pro (2024): Features a Liquid Retina XDR display, M2 chip, and support for the Apple Pencil, ideal for creative professionals.
  • Samsung Galaxy Tab S8 Ultra: Boasts a Super AMOLED display, Snapdragon 8 Gen 1 processor, and versatile multitasking capabilities.
  • Microsoft Surface Pro 9: Combines a high-resolution PixelSense display with Windows 11, perfect for productivity and multitasking.
  • Lenovo Tab P12 Pro: Offers a 2K AMOLED display, Snapdragon processor, and optional keyboard accessories for enhanced work efficiency.

Benefits of High-Resolution Displays in Work Settings

High-resolution screens provide several advantages for professional use:

  • Enhanced Clarity: Sharp images and text reduce eye strain and improve reading accuracy.
  • Better Detail: Critical for tasks like photo editing, graphic design, and detailed data analysis.
  • Improved Multitasking: Clearer split-screen views facilitate efficient multitasking and workflow management.
  • Professional Presentation: High-quality visuals make presentations and client communications more impactful.

Choosing the Right Work-Optimized Tablet

When selecting a tablet for work, consider the following factors:

  • Display Quality: Prioritize high-resolution screens with accurate color reproduction.
  • Performance: Ensure the device has a fast processor and sufficient RAM for multitasking.
  • Battery Life: Look for devices that can last a full workday on a single charge.
  • Connectivity: Check for necessary ports and wireless options for your workflow.
  • Accessories: Consider compatibility with keyboards, styluses, and protective cases.
